Braesvillage, Houston, TX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ent a home in Braesvillage?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Braesvillage 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,393 | $900 | $2,100 |
Braesvillage 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,952 | $1,375 | $4,700 |
Braesvillage 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,885 | $1,900 | $7,000 |
Braesvillage 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,721 | $2,495 | $7,000 |
Braesvillage 6 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$9,900 | $9,900 | $9,900 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Braesvillage
What type of rentals are currently available in Braesvillage?
There are currently 137 Apartments for Rent in Braesvillage, TX with pricing that ranges from $671 to $5,159. There are also 155 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Braesvillage ranging from $775 to $9,900.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Braesvillage?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Braesvillage ranges from $775 to $9,900 with an average monthly rent of $3,474.
